aytaceminoglu / ticketit
为Laravel 5.1, 5.2, 5.3, 5.4, 5.5, 5.6和5.7提供的简单帮助台票据系统,与Laravel默认用户和认证系统无缝集成
Requires
- doctrine/dbal: ^2.5|^2.6
- illuminate/support: ^5.1
- jenssegers/date: ^3.0
- laravel/framework: ^5.1
- laravelcollective/html: ^5.1
- mews/purifier: ^2.0
- yajra/laravel-datatables-oracle: ^6.0|^8.0
- dev-master
- 2.1.x-dev
- 2.0.x-dev
- 1.0.x-dev
- v0.4.5
- v0.4.5-RC1
- v0.4.4
- v0.4.3
- v0.4.2
- v0.4.1
- v0.4.0
- v0.3.13
- v0.3.12
- v0.3.11
- v0.3.11-RC1
- v0.3.10
- v0.3.9
- v0.3.8
- v0.3.7
- v0.3.6
- v0.3.5
- v0.3.4
- v0.3.3
- v0.3.2
- v0.3.1
- v0.3.0
- 0.2.x-dev
- v0.2.9
- v0.2.8
- v0.2.7
- v0.2.6
- v0.2.5
- v0.2.4
- v0.2.3
- v0.2.2
- v0.2.1
- v0.2.0
- 0.1.x-dev
- v0.1.1
- v0.1.0
- v0.0.7
- v0.0.6
- v0.0.5
- v0.0.4
- v0.0.3
- v0.0.2
- 0.0.1
- dev-zero-point-two-57
- dev-bootstrap4
- dev-zero-point-two-56
- dev-zero-point-two-55
- dev-zero-point-two-54
- dev-kebian-0.2
- dev-upstream/2.0
This package is auto-updated.
Last update: 2024-09-26 07:42:42 UTC
README
为Laravel 5.1+ (5.1, 5.2, 5.3, 5.4, 5.5, 5.6和5.7)提供的简单帮助台票据系统,与Laravel默认用户和认证系统无缝集成。它将在几分钟内集成到您的当前Laravel项目中,您可以为客户提供和团队一个简单而优秀的支持票据系统。
特性
- 三个主要用户角色:用户、代理和管理员
- 用户可以创建票据、跟踪其票据状态、发表评论,并关闭自己的票据(访问权限可配置)
- 自动将代理分配给票据,系统在特定部门中搜索代理,并自动选择队列最少的代理
- 简单管理员面板
- 本地化(包含阿拉伯语、巴西葡萄牙语、德语、英语、波斯语、法语、匈牙利语、意大利语、波斯语、俄语和西班牙语语言包)
- 非常简单的安装和集成过程
- 包含统计和性能跟踪图表的仪表板
- 简单的文本编辑器用于票据描述和评论,允许上传图片
快速安装
如果您想将Ticketit作为独立应用程序安装,请使用我们的快速安装程序。这是一个预先配置为与Ticketit一起工作的Laravel应用程序。使用快速安装程序可以最大程度地减少安装Ticketit所需的Laravel努力和知识。
但是,如果您想将Ticketit包含在现有项目中,请跳转到下一节。
安装(手动)
要求
首先确保您已经设置了此Laravel环境
- Laravel 5.1+
- 用户表
- Laravel电子邮件配置
- Bootstrap 3,或Bootstrap 4
- Jquery
由Ticketit自动安装和配置的依赖项(不需要您采取任何行动)
安装步骤(4-8分钟)
步骤1. 在您的终端运行以下代码(1-2分钟)
composer require 'kordy/ticketit:0.*'
步骤2. 安装后,您必须在config/app.php
的Service Providers部分中添加此行(1-2分钟)。
Kordy\Ticketit\TicketitServiceProvider::class,
步骤3. 检查App\User是否存在
步骤4. 确保您已经设置了认证。在5.2+中,您可以使用php artisan make:auth
步骤5. 设置您的Ticketit集成主视图
步骤6. 在系统中注册至少一个用户并登录。
步骤7. 前往http://your-project-url/tickets-install以完成安装(1-2分钟)
默认ticketit前端路由:http://your-project-url/tickets
默认ticketit管理员路由:http://your-project-url/tickets-admin
注意
在开始创建工单之前,请确保您已至少创建了一个状态、一个优先级和一个类别。
如果您将安装文件夹移动到另一个路径(或服务器),则需要更新表 ticketit_settings
中 slug='routes' 的行。之后,别忘了刷新整个缓存。
升级到 v0.4
从 0.3.*
升级到 0.4
后,访问 URL http://your-project-url/tickets-upgrade
。这会自动向配置表中添加新行。
文档
支持
实时演示
http://ticketit.kordy.info/tickets
项目贡献者(项目英雄们)
衷心感谢所有抽出时间提供反馈和建议的活跃人士,他们为改进 Ticketit 做出了很大贡献。
https://github.com/thekordy/ticketit/graphs/contributors